BCI Acrylic is Hiring a Product Development Manager Near Libertyville, IL

SUMMARY
The Product Development Manager will be responsible for the overall management of BCI Acrylic’s product lines. The Product Development Manager builds products from existing ideas, helps to develop new ideas based on industry research and contacts with customers/prospects. Responsible for conducting market research, conceptualizing product lines, and working with suppliers on formulation. This position plays a pivotal role in driving the research, development, launch, & life cycle management of the BCI product portfolio.
 

Essential Duties and Responsibilities

This list of duties and responsibilities is not all inclusive and may be expanded to include other duties and responsibilities as management may deem necessary from time to time. 

Market Research & Analysis

  • Conduct in-depth market research & analysis to identify trends, competitive landscapes, and customer preferences.
  • Utilize market insights to inform strategic decisions, product positioning, and enhance the market presence.
  • Serve as product pricing project manager.
 

Planning & Product Strategy

  • Develop and manage a comprehensive product roadmap aligned with BCI's business objectives.
  • Collaborate with cross-functional teams to set clear milestones, timelines, and priorities for product development.
 

Concept Development

  • Lead and actively participate in the ideation and concept development phase of new wet area acrylic bath products.
  • Work closely with the marketing and operations teams to translate concepts into actionable product plans.
  • Make vs. Buy recommendations.
 

Iterative Product Design

  • Drive the iterative product design process, ensuring a balance between innovation, functionality & user experience.
  • Collaborate closely with the dealer support team and utilize customer feedback to refine & enhance product designs.
 

Lifecycle Management

  • Manage the entire product life cycle, from conception through development to end-of- life decisions.
  • Implement effective launch & post-launch strategies, collaborating with marketing teams for successful product introductions.
  • Manage all IP applications/renewals.
 

Quality Assurance & Compliance

  • Establish & enforce rigorous quality standards, ensuring product compliance with industry regulations and certifications.
  • Implement and oversee quality assurance protocols to minimize defects and enhance customer satisfaction.
 

L.M.A.

  • Lead, manage & hold accountable the Product Training Manager.
  • Oversee & manage product launch process.
 

Education and/or Experience

  • Minimum 5-7 years of experience in product development, including at least 2 years of experience in the bath refitting or home remodeling industry directly owning and leading products through commercialization.
  • Prior supervisory experience preferred.
  • Knowledge and experience in sourcing and working in a manufacturing environment.
  • Ability to handle multiple projects in a fast-paced environment.
  • Must be highly organized, detail oriented, and possess strong time-management skills.
  • Great attention to detail.
  • Ability to quickly identify and resolve problems.
  • Excellent communication skills, both written and verbal.
  • MS Office proficiency.
  • PMP certification preferred.
